Output 65f6ef0a588c57076db1893702830abec1907f5d84bdcc40e24f47dd50e78f24:9

value
13669829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6abe7ef37f8af13b702cf5695a8e175b6e3f2ecc OP_EQUAL
address
3BRRkmLFH84y85Tzdpzoz514PD9UwPD2kX
transaction
65f6ef0a588c57076db1893702830abec1907f5d84bdcc40e24f47dd50e78f24
spent
true